有哪些值得推荐的好的算法书?

分享值得推荐的算法书籍,帮助初学者及进阶者深入理解算法与编程。


对于算法入门者,以下书籍推荐非常适合:


《我的第一本算法书》: 虽然评分稍低,但其配图与讲解独树一帜,适合初学者入门。


《算法图解》: 以直观的方式解释算法,内容浅显易懂,适合零基础或基础不牢者。


《啊哈!算法》: 作为趣味性入门书籍,同样适合初学者。


进阶学习中,以下书籍成为经典:


《算法 第四版》: 大量代码示例,适合Java程序员深入学习。


《编程珠玑》: 经典之作,被广泛推荐的书籍,对编程思维有深刻影响。


《算法设计手册》: 强烈推荐的算法书籍,适合深入学习算法设计。


《算法导论》: 综合性强,适合全面深入学习算法。


《计算机程序设计艺术(第1卷)》: 顶级参考书籍,深入算法与编程艺术。


面试准备时,以下书籍是不错选择:


《剑指 Offer》: 收录大量经典面试题,适合大厂面试准备。


《程序员代码面试指南:IT 名企算法与数据结构题目最优解(第2版)》: 题目难度更高,涵盖更全面。


《编程之美》: 收集问题,引导读者深入思考与解决问题。


在学习过程中,可尝试刷题网站如LeetCode与牛客网,提高编程思维与解决问题能力。


以上书籍及资源,覆盖从入门到进阶的算法学习路径,帮助读者全面提升编程技能。